About Oliver Schlüter

Oliver Schlüter is a scholar working on Biotechnology, Insect Science and Radiology, Nuclear Medicine and Imaging, having authored 158 papers that have together received 7.8k indexed citations. Recurring topics across this work include Plasma Applications and Diagnostics (47 papers), Insect Utilization and Effects (43 papers), Microbial Inactivation Methods (39 papers), Listeria monocytogenes in Food Safety (20 papers), Animal and Plant Science Education (18 papers), Meat and Animal Product Quality (15 papers), Electrohydrodynamics and Fluid Dynamics (14 papers) and Bee Products Chemical Analysis (12 papers). The work is most often cited by research in Insect Science (3.0k citations), Biotechnology (1.6k citations) and Radiology, Nuclear Medicine and Imaging (2.0k citations). Oliver Schlüter has collaborated with scholars based in Germany, Italy and Ireland. Frequent co-authors include Birgit A. Rumpold, Dietrich Knorr, Jörg Ehlbeck, Sara Bußler, Antje Fröhling, Shikha Ojha, Kai Reineke, Harshadrai M. Rawel, Christian Hertwig and Werner B. Herppich.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and Scientific Reports.
